>> Is this official coding style?  I'm not a big fan of having return
>> statements in the middle of functions, I generally only put them at
>> the beginning or the end.
>
> There's nothing in docs/devel/style.rst.
>
> I count more than 42,000 return statements with indentation > 4.  These
> are either within some block, or incorrectly indented.  I'd bet my own
> money that it's the former for pretty much all of them.
>
> I count less than 130 labels right before a return statement at end of a
> function.
>
> Based on that, I'd say return in the middle of function is
> overwhelmingly common in our code.

And with autofree variables it saves on clumsy goto and cleanup handlers.
